8J5TOSA Tosa 240,000-koku Expo

(Tosa is an old name of Kochi-prefecture.

A koku is a unit for measuring rice that's about 180 liters, 150 kilograms or 5 bushels, which is enough to feed one person for one year.
In the Edo period (1603-1867), the wealth of a clan was measured by the number of koku its land produced.)
  June 1 - Aug. 31, 2006 JARL Special

The 23rd Yuhara Rotemburo no Hi
(or Yuhara-town Outdoor Hot Spring Bath's Day)

A play on words:
First, in Japanese, "2 = ni," "2 things = futatsu," "6 = roku," "6 things = muttsu" and "· = ten."
So —
"June 26th" → "6·26" → "roku-ten-futatsu-roku" → "ro(ku)-ten-fu(tatsu)-ro(ku)" → "ro-ten-fu-ro" → "rotemburo."
The last letter "H" comes from "Hi" or "Day."
"4" is the call area number to which Yuhara-town belongs.
  June 1 - 30, 2009 non-JARL
